Description

The Bently Nevada 1701/15 141379-01, also cataloged as the 1701/15 Proximitor Input Monitor, operates as a dedicated hardware component for high-speed proximity sensor data acquisition within Bently Nevada platforms. Specifically, the hardware accepts raw voltage signals from proximity transducers, processes gap voltage metrics, and simultaneously streams transient mechanical vibration profiles to execute real-time digital monitoring across the system backplane network.

Hardware Specifications

ParameterSpecification
Model1701/15 141379-01
BrandBently Nevada
OriginUSA
Weight0.26 kg
Dimensions12.5 cm x 2.0 cm x 10.5 cm
Operating Temp-20 to +70 deg C
Power Consumption1.5 W
Power Input-24 VDC, +5 VDC (from 1701 Power Supply)
Direct Resolution0.1% of full-scale
Gap Accuracy± 20 mV over -1 to -23 V range
Gap Resolution1 mV
Gap Setpoint Resolution0.10 V
Setpoint Resolution0.5% of full-scale
Flex Read/Write Rate25 milliseconds or greater
Buffered Output SupportUp to 30 m (100 ft) cable length at 60 pF/ft (non-isolated)
Operating Humidity5% to 95% non-condensing relative humidity

Frequently Asked Questions

Q: How does the choice of field cabling affect the unisolated buffered output ports on this module?

A: The buffered output ports drive a maximum distance of 30 m (100 ft) using standard field cabling rated at 60 pF/ft. Conversely, exceeding this capacitance threshold causes physical signal attenuation at high frequencies.

Q: What external power supply architecture drives the 1701/15 141379-01?

A: The module relies entirely on a shared system backplane connection that draws -24 VDC and +5 VDC directly from the designated 1701 Power Supply module. Therefore, the module does not connect to external mains directly.

Field Installation Guidelines

  • Insert the module vertically into the dedicated slot layout of the 1701 chassis, and verify that all rear connector pins sit evenly before applying final locking pressure.
  • Route all unisolated buffered output connections through distinct wire bundles away from any high-voltage control lines; thus, you eliminate electromagnetic inductive coupling.
  • Terminate all sensor cable shields exclusively at the single-point instrumentation ground schema, thereby stabilizing the 1 mV gap resolution limits.
